I have a soon expiring voucher for Etihad airways (Covid cancellations in 2020..) and I want to use it to travel somewhere to kite at the end of May/beginning of June. I can only fly Etihad, so I have a limited choice of destinations (departing from Europe).
Looking at their connection map, I am considering:
1. Seychelles
2. Maldives
3. Sri Lanka - was my favourite, but some demonstrations are going on there right now. Not sure if smart to travel.
4. Phuket
Can you give me some advice on these places? How's the wind? How are the spots? I don't foil yet, so kiting for me starts at 16+ knots with my 12 meter kite.

haven't been to any of them, so feel free to disregard my opinion. But Sri Lanka is only of them with reliable, strong wind and, although the area of of lagoon isn't very exciting, everybody says that kiting is excellent.
Demonstrations? You'll just land there & then take your taxi / transfer to lagoon, so I wouldn't worry to much about demonstrations. It's not civil war.
